CodeFactor.io is an automated code review tool for developers. It analyzes code pushed to GitHub and Bitbucket, identifies potential issues, security vulnerabilities, styling inconsistencies, bug risks and provides actionable feedback to improve code quality.

Partial.js is a library for JavaScript that allows developers to build web apps with partial/progressive rendering capabilities. It lets you define parts of the page that can be incrementally fetched and rendered to speed up page load times.
